-I used OSHPark to fabricate the PC boards. At the time, the cost for 3 copies was $35.25. The project link on OSHPark can be found here: https://oshpark.com/shared_projects/GuvT1WRv
-All components are through-hole.
-The switch has a basic debounce circuit and it is active LOW.
-The 1x18 Pin Header for the bottom row of pins on the Arduino can be left off. They are not connected.
-The switch SW1, R1, R4, C3 can be left off if you don't need a switch.
-The LED D1, R2 can be left off if you don't need an indicator light.
-DuPont jumper wires (female-to-female) can be used to easily jump pin headers.
